Cafe Rio Mexican Grill is a fast-casual restaurant specializing in fresh, from scratch-made meals. Our food is something to behold. And, it’s all thanks to the amazing people that choose to join our family. “The food and the employees are the most important pieces that make Café Rio stand out! We like to think of ourselves as a five-star kitchen in a fast and casual format.” Says Steve Vaughn, CEO. You offer your hard work and passion and we’ll offer a career path from Floor Ambassador to CEO, with rewards and perks along the way. Like medical benefits? Like 401ks? Like Hawaii? #CafeRioPerks. We currently serve guests from over 144 restaurants in 11 states. Come join our family and let’s have fun making great food together. read more

The ones who move up here and get promoted are the ones who love kissing up to leadership. If you keep your head down and are productive and work hard, you won't get promoted. Leadership would rather feed their ego than do what's best for the team. They reward the undeserving.

Briefly describe your overall experience at your company

Ideas, work ethic, and talents are sometimes appreciated for specific people, but more often people within the company let ego get in the way of recognizing quality ideas and best options for stores. The work/life balance is non existent and work hours and effort not recognized. Reviews are archaic

What do you like best about the leadership team?

They follow the values of the company.

What is most positive about the culture and environment at your company?

The food and drinks supplied are a great perk.

What are some of the best things about your team?

The fact that we are all-in when it comes to supporting stores. All the members of my team have the end goal that the stores come first. They are our customers and we truly and deeply care about helping them in any way we can.

Why do you feel undervalued and what would make you feel better about your compensation?

I feel undervalued because I am undervalued. This statement comes not from a place of emotion, but from looking at raw data (actual avg. salaries) of those in similar positions both locally and nationally. They make an average of 40%-60% more. There is push back spending on people vs. tools/tech

What do your coworkers need to improve and how could you work together better?

There is a lack of professionalism. They spend a lot of time talking about other people and creating a toxic environment but then play victim when called out. These same coworkers spend half the day walking around the office being unproductive and run straight to leadership when they get a win.

What's going wrong and how can it be improved?

I think leadership should really look at what their reports are doing. A lot of employees here kiss up and act like they're doing so much when in reality they're failing at what they do. Underqualified leaders are recognized here just because of their story, but have no education or experience.

What does the leadership team need to get better at?

Making sure people know they are valued and appreciated and not just a resource (human beings are not just another commodity). Scaling growth in a way that is true to building a base of loyal fans who use grassroots to spread their love of the concept vs. scaling only for profit margins. Empathy.

What makes you most happy at work?

When my opinions and ideas are highly valued and sought after and my work is truly appreciate. I have a lot to offer, and when I bring an idea to the table that is accepted and appreciated it makes a world of difference. I am also happy when stores feel well cared for and appreciative of the assist
